s的格式:"yyyy-mm-dd hh:mm:ss.fffffffff"
TimeStamp timeSt = Timestamp.valueOf(String s);

解决方案 »

  1.   

    import java.text.*;SimpleDateFormat.format(str,"yyyy-MM-dd hh:mm:ss.fffffffff");
      

  2.   

    import java.util.Date;
    import java.text.SimpleDateFormat;
    import java.text.ParseException;
    import java.sql.Timestamp;
    ....
    ....public static Timestamp parese(String str)
          throws ParseException
      {
        SimpleDateFormat formater = new SimpleDateFormat("yyyy-MM-dd-HH.mm.ss.SSS");
        Date date = formater.parse(str);
        Timestamp time = new Timestamp(date.getTime());
        return time;
      }
      

  3.   

    为何要将String类型转换成Timestamp呢??